Author Topic: [Les Bugs] Les bugs Creload 6 / modifications à faire  (Read 1718 times)

imported_vinicolas

  • Guest
[Les Bugs] Les bugs Creload 6 / modifications à faire
« on: May 26, 2006, 03:06:16 am »
Posté par azerto00 sur oscommerce-fr.info

Bonjour, ce post vous informe des modifications à faire pour un bon fonctionnement de votre Cre Load ......et éviter des posts qui sont sans cesse les mêmes.
Enjoy it

----------------------------------------------------------------------------------------------
Vous devrez effectuer ces modifications pour un fonctionnement sans problème de votre Creload6.

Une fois OSC Creload6 installée

1 --> Informations pour l'accès à l'administration.
-Allez dans la partie administration de votre site : voici les informations par default

Adresse électronique: [email:3ecvfr8y]admin@localhost.com[/email:3ecvfr8y]
Mot de Passe: admin



2 --> Configurer les prix pour qu'il n'y ait pas de problèmes au niveau des nombres décimaux.
-Allez dans la partie administration de votre site : Cliquez sur Localisation, sur Devise, sélectionnez la devise EURO , cliquez sur Editer, puis dans la case Point décimal : mettez un " . " (POINT)
(Correction pour l'erreur suivante : )

Code: [Select]
prix entré 500€ , prix affiché : 5 € ou encore prix entré 19.4 € , prix affiché : 1.9 €
3 --> Créer un dossier backups pour éviter une erreur .
Prenez un logiciel FTP (Tel que FileZilla en cliquant ICI GRATUIT ), allez dans le répertoire admin et creer un dossier que vous nomerez backups
(correction pour l'erreur suivante : )

Code: [Select]
excl.gif Erreur : Le répertoire de sauvegarde n'existe pas. Merci de le préciser dans le fichier configure.php.
4 --> Pour ceux qui utilise le template THEMA.
Prenez votre logiciel FTP, éditez le fichier : /includes/modules/also_purchased_products.php, cherchez :
new infoBoxfooter($info_box_contents, true, true);
et changer par :
new infoBox($info_box_contents, true, true);
(corrrection pour l'erreur suivante :

Code: [Select]
Fatal error: Cannot instantiate non-existent class: infoboxfooter in /****/****/www/includes/modules/also_purchased_products.php on line 52
5 --> "Attention, fichier non transferé .......
Marre de ces message lorsque vous modifié un produit ??? Enlevez les !!!! :
Allez dans catalog/admin/includes/classes/upload.php , cherchez :

Code: [Select]
} else {
   if ($this->message_location == 'direct') {
    $messageStack->add(WARNING_NO_FILE_UPLOADED, 'warning');

et remplacez par :

Code: [Select]
} elseif ($file['name'] <> '') {
   if ($this->message_location == 'direct') {
    $messageStack->add(WARNING_NO_FILE_UPLOADED, 'warning');

6 --> Modifiez la page d'accueil .
--> Ne jamais utiliser la gestion des fichiers présent dans l'admin pour éditer un fichier, A éviter absolument !!
Ne vous compliquez pas, allez dans la partie administration de votre site cliquez sur Catalogue puis sur Définir la première page (en sachant que sa marche à 100 % sur Internet Explorer ; mais sur les autres navigateurs ca marche pas trop pour Définir la première page.


-----------------------------------------------------------------------------------------------
Effectuez ce changement si vous souhaitez accepter le paiment par chèques bancaire.

7 -->Allez dans la partie administration de votre site, cliquez sur Configuration puis sur Compression GZip, il vous suffit de mettre Permettre compression GZip sur True

( quand vous souhaitez confirmer le paiement par chèque. Correction pour l'erreur suivante: )

Code: [Select]
Warning: exec() has been disabled for security reasons in /data/members/paid/c/o/coco-photocop.com/htdocs/achat/includes/modules/authorizenet_direct.php on line 69

Warning: Cannot modify header information - headers already sent by (output started at /data/members/paid/c/o/*********/htdocs/achat/includes/modules/authorizenet_direct.php:69) in /data/members/paid/c/o/*********/htdocs/achat/includes/functions/general.php on line 29


Effectuez ce changement si vous souhaitez modifier le titre de votre site ( par défault :Boutique OSCommerce CRE Loaded 6).

8 --> Editez le fichier : dans catalog/includes/languages/french/header_tags.php
et changez
CODE
Code: [Select]
define('HEAD_TITLE_TAG_ALL','Boutique OSCommerce CRE Loaded 6');
par ce que vous voulez (en noubliant pas de mettre" \ " (ANTI SLACH) avant une apostrophe )


Effectuez ce changement si vous avez installé OSC sur FREE.

9-->Supprimez le .htacces à la racine du site ainsi que :
/admin/.htacces

Sans oublier que FREE n'est pas un hébergement Professionel ! donc a éviter pour un VRAI magasin ...
(Correction pour l'erreur suivante smile.gif

Code: [Select]
Erreur interne 500

imported_vinicolas

  • Guest
Bug sql négatif
« Reply #1 on: May 26, 2006, 03:08:26 am »
es versions récentes de mysql (4.1) n'acceptent pas l'ofset négatif
Le bug a été détecté et résolu.

Au niveau de l'admin. Trouver la ligne dans catalog/admin/includes/classes/split_page_results.php (ligne 38):
Code: [Select]
$sql_query .= " limit " . $offset . ", " . $max_rows_per_page;
et REMPLACER par
$sql_query .= " limit " . max($offset, 0) . ", " . $max_rows_per_page;


Au niveau du catalog. Trouver la ligne dans catalog/includes/classes/split_page_results.php (ligne 67):
Code: [Select]
$this->sql_query .= " limit " . $offset . ", " . $this->number_of_rows_per_page;
et REMPLACER par
$this->sql_query .= " limit " . max($offset, 0) . ", " . $this->number_of_rows_per_page;


Pour plus de détails, consulter le rapport de bug sur oscommerce.com :

http://www.oscommerce.com/community/bugs,1605